Course Content

• Introduction to Marine Eutrophication: Causes, Consequences, and Case Studies
• Nutrient Cycles and Biogeochemical Processes in Coastal Waters
• Monitoring and Assessment of Eutrophication: Indicators and Indices
• The impact of human activities (agriculture, aquaculture, wastewater) on Marine Eutrophication
• Management Strategies for Reducing Eutrophication: Policy and Best Practices
• Harmful Algal Blooms (HABs) and their relationship to Eutrophication
• Oxygen Depletion and Hypoxia in Coastal Ecosystems
• The role of modelling and forecasting in Eutrophication management
• Economic Impacts of Marine Eutrophication
• Marine Protected Areas and their role in mitigating Eutrophication
